Hi Jerone,
I am running a MAC Leopard 10.5.5. Installed is the entropy php /
postgresql package. I just added the following lines to one of the vhost
container:
php_value mbstring.func_overload 7
After restarting apache and calling mb_get_info(), I recieve this result:

Means, it works.
I don't think that your problem is a drupal /mediawiki with postgresql
problem, but an apache php problem.
Do you have a mbstring entry when you call phpinfo() ?
Again, I don't know if that helps. It's just a hint that it works on my MAC.
